    "I have always been impressed with how closely Gentle Leader® mimics the methods I have frequently seen wolves use to communicate with and control each other. It is a great aid to imparting discipline according to the primary rules of wolf behavior - use only enough force to make a point, deliver it safely and quickly and stop as soon as the undesirable behavior ends (and follow it up with reassurances that your bond to the recipient is strong and loving). I have found it a great tool for fostering improved communication between dogs and their people."

Randall Lockwood, Ph.D. - Animal Behaviorist, Vice President/Training Initiatives,
The Humane Society of the United States.


    "We use Gentle Leader headcollars with many of the dogs at the Animal Humane Society. They are especially useful for desensitizing nervous and anxious dogs that may object to procedures like a physical examination, grooming, or nail trimming. The collars are also used by volunteers who help rehabilitate fearful dogs - they often dramatically speed up the process of making a dog more suitable for adoption. One of the most common reasons people surrender dogs to our shelter is because they are difficult to control or train. We have found that the Gentle Leader headcollar is the most effective tool to help new owners reduce unwanted behaviors like pulling and jumping. This leads to a better relationship between people and their new pet and can help reduce the number of dogs surrendered to the shelter."

Scott Line, DVM, PhD, Staff Veterinarian and Animal Behaviorist
Animal Humane Society of Hennepin County, MN

    "Sometimes it takes a while, but we always like to give a worthwhile product a plug. We recently came across a product that may be of interest to some of our readers...who dislike the idea of using a "choker" training collar. Because some dog owners do not use the traditional "choker" training collar properly, their dogs have a tendency to strain against the ever-tightening collar, often resulting in the dog going into aparoxysm of coughing as the windpipe (trachea) is partially collapsed by the "choker"collar. This can not happen with the Gentle Leader®. This feature is particularly noticeable when teaching your dog to"heel" (walking by your side). So, if you have stopped walking your dog because he drags you to embarrassment and exhaustion then you might consider this inexpensive device."

Erik Hendricks, Executive Director, The Pennsylvania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als, in "Animaldom" Vol. 57, No. 3, Sept. 1987
